If your check engine light flickers on and off without a clear pattern, you might assume it’s an electrical glitch or sensor issue. But in many cases especially on vehicles with high mileage or rough driving histories the real culprit is mechanical wear hiding in plain sight: failed suspension bushings. While bushings don’t directly control engine functions, their deterioration can indirectly trigger diagnostic trouble codes (DTCs) that illuminate the check engine light. Professional mechanic analysis of bushing failure causing intermittent check engine light is essential because standard OBD2 scans often miss the root cause, leading to misdiagnosis and unnecessary part replacements.
How can worn bushings turn on the check engine light?
Bushings are rubber or polyurethane components that cushion joints in your suspension and drivetrain like control arms, sway bars, and engine mounts. When they crack, harden, or separate, they allow excess movement. That movement can subtly shift alignment angles or introduce vibrations that affect systems monitored by the vehicle’s computer.
For example, a severely worn lower control arm bushing might let the wheel toe angle fluctuate during acceleration or braking. If your car has adaptive cruise control, lane-keeping assist, or even torque vectoring, those small geometry changes can confuse steering-angle sensors or stability control modules. The result? A stored code like C1234 (steering angle sensor correlation error) or U0416 (invalid data from stability control) codes that point to electronics but originate from mechanical slop.
This connection between physical wear and electronic alerts is explored in more detail in our guide on how suspension wear shows up as specific diagnostic trouble codes.
Why does the light come on intermittently?
Intermittent activation happens because bushing-related issues only manifest under certain conditions like hitting a bump, turning sharply, or accelerating hard. The vehicle’s computer may log a code only when sensor readings fall outside expected parameters for a few drive cycles. Once the suspension settles back into a “normal” position, the code might clear itself temporarily, making the problem seem elusive.
Technicians often see this with upper strut mount bushings or rear trailing arm bushings on performance sedans and SUVs. The symptom isn’t constant, so generic code readers won’t reveal the full story. That’s where advanced diagnostics come in capturing live data during road tests to correlate suspension movement with sudden shifts in sensor values.
Common mistakes during diagnosis
- Replacing sensors without inspecting mechanical components. A yaw rate sensor code might lead a shop to install a new module but if the rear subframe bushings are torn, the new sensor will face the same erratic inputs.
- Ignoring visual and physical inspection. An OBD2 scanner alone can’t detect a split control arm bushing. You need to lift the vehicle, check for play, and look for cracked or extruded rubber.
- Assuming all intermittent CELs are electrical. While wiring faults do occur, mechanical looseness is a frequent hidden factor especially on cars over 80,000 miles.
What a thorough professional analysis includes
A qualified technician won’t just pull codes. They’ll:
- Review freeze-frame data to see vehicle speed, throttle position, and load conditions when the code set.
- Perform a suspension wiggle test with the vehicle on a hoist, checking for abnormal movement at pivot points.
- Compare live OBD2 data streams (like steering angle vs. lateral acceleration) while simulating road conditions details covered in our piece on interpreting scanner data for suspension-linked alerts.
- Check for technical service bulletins (TSBs) that link known bushing wear patterns to specific DTCs on your make and model.
In some cases, like Ford F-150s with worn radius arm bushings or Honda Accords with degraded motor mounts, the check engine light behavior follows a recognizable pattern flashing briefly during startup then going solid after a few miles. Our step-by-step breakdown of that exact scenario shows how pros connect the dots.
When to suspect bushings over other causes
Consider bushing failure if:
- The check engine light appears mostly after driving on rough roads.
- You also notice clunking noises during turns or braking.
- Tire wear is uneven despite recent alignment.
- Codes relate to chassis dynamics (e.g., ABS, stability control, steering angle) rather than fuel trim or emissions.
Don’t ignore these clues. Left unchecked, excessive suspension movement can accelerate wear on ball joints, tie rods, or even CV axles turning a $150 bushing job into a $1,200 repair.
Next steps if you suspect bushing-related CEL issues
Before authorizing any repair:
- Get a second opinion from a shop that specializes in drivability and suspension diagnostics not just general maintenance.
- Ask to see live data logs correlated with physical inspection findings.
- Request photos or video of suspected bushings; genuine wear is usually visible as cracks, separation, or metal-on-metal contact.
- Avoid “code-clearing” services that reset the light without root-cause analysis they delay proper repair and risk safety.
For DIYers with scan tools, focus on monitoring parameters like "steering wheel angle" and "lateral G-force" during test drives. Sudden jumps in these values during smooth driving often trace back to loose suspension mounting points. But if you’re not comfortable interpreting that data, a professional assessment is the safest path forward.
Diagnosing a Flashing Then Solid Cel with Bad Bushings
Control Arm Symptoms and Persistent Engine Light Codes
Decoding the Flashing and Solid Check Engine Light
Understanding Suspension Alerts Through Obd2 Scanner Data
Correlating Suspension Wear with Diagnostic Trouble Codes
Simultaneous Bushing Failure and Engine Code Diagnosis